Press Conference on PPPs at the CHUM and the MUHC
Press conference to be held in front of the Montreal General Hospital, Wednesday, September 16, 11 a.m., 1625 Pine Avenue West, Montreal </pre> <p/> <p><location>MONTREAL</location>, <chron>Sept. 16</chron> /CNW Telbec/ - CHUM and MUHC workers speak with one voice when they say NO to PPPs. <chron>Wednesday, September 16</chron> is an important date. It is when the MUHC administration makes public technical proposals presented by the two consortia bidding on the PPP contract at the Glen site.</p> <p>At a time when the government appears to be soft-pedalling PPP projects, it is urgent that we come to our senses regarding construction of the two biggest infrastructure projects in <location>Quebec</location>.</p> <p>On Wednesday, simultaneous actions take place in front of ALL CHUM and MUHC establishments. The CSN represents 10, 000 individuals who work at these two jewels of university medicine in <location>Quebec</location>.</p> <p/> <p>Speakers are:</p> <pre> - Pierre Daoust, President of the Syndicat des employé(e)s du centre hospitalier de l'Université de Montréal-CSN; - Olga Giancristofaro, President of the McGill University Health Centre Employees' Union-CSN; - Francine Lévesque, President of the Fédération de la santé et des services sociaux-CSN; - Dr. Marie-Claude Goulet, spokesperson for Médecins québécois pour le régime public; - Gaétan Châteauneuf, President of the Conseil central de Montréal; - Louis Roy, CSN Vice-President.
